9,415 Steps to Miles, By Height
The 2,000-steps-per-mile figure above is a flat average. Stride length actually scales with height, so the same 9,415 steps covers a different distance depending on how tall the walker is.
| Height | Distance |
|---|---|
| Short (~5'2") | 3.81 mi |
| Average (~5'7") | 4.12 mi |
| Tall (~6'2") | 4.55 mi |

Where 9,415 Steps Ranks
Activity levels are commonly grouped by daily step count. Here's where 9,415 steps falls.
| Activity Level | Daily Steps |
|---|---|
| Sedentary | Under 5,000 |
| Low Active | 5,000–7,499 |
| Somewhat Active | 7,500–9,999 |
| Active | 10,000–12,499 |
| Highly Active | 12,500+ |

In Japan, shinrin-yoku, or "forest bathing," is a recognized practice of slow, deliberate walking through forests, studied for links to lower cortisol and blood pressure. It's not about covering distance, just paying attention while you walk it.
Charles Dickens was a famously restless walker, he'd sometimes cover 20 miles or more through London at night when he couldn't sleep, using the walks to work out plot details for his novels.
